Eastern Cemetery

Cemetery

One of the oldest cemeteries in Maine, established in 1668. Revolutionary War-era graves include figures connected to Falmouth's Patriot community. The cemetery survived the 1775 burning and retains headstones predating the bombardment, making it a rare physical link to colonial Falmouth.
